Sadio Mane has shared a timely interjection from a Liverpool legend was enough to motivate him on to score three goals in Wednesday night’s 5-0 thrashing of Porto in the Champions League.
“He [Carragher] is my good friend,” Mane told Viasport presenter Jan-Aage Fjortoft after completing his hat-trick in the second half. “At half-time he told me to score more goals, and we tried as a team. Luckily I got three goals today and I’m happy.”
“I had to go running after the ball boy for Sadio’s ball at the end — he was nearly upset! Luckily, I managed to get it,” Robertson told the club website.
The result was even enough to coax a few words of congratulations out of club owner John W. Henry, who was full of praise for his boys.
